lilt
singular noun: If someone's voice has a lilt in it, the pitch of their voice rises and falls in a pleasant way, as if they were singing.

lilt in American English
a merry song or tune with a light, swingy, and graceful rhythm
to sing or play in a light, tripping, or rhythmic manner
to sing, speak, play, or move with a light, graceful rhythm or swing
noun: rhythmic swing or cadence

lilt in British English
(of a melody) to have a lilt
noun: (in music) a jaunty rhythm
